Ontario Reign Game Preview: Trick-Or-Treat with the Reign Today against the Rampage

October 31, 2015 - American Hockey League (AHL)
Ontario Reign News Release


Ontario, CA - The Ontario Reign, proud American Hockey League (AHL) affiliate of the Los Angeles Kings of the National Hockey League (NHL), wrap up a four-game homestand today against the San Antonio Rampage at 3:00 at Citizens Business Bank Arena in Ontario, California. Today is the second of six meetings between the two teams.

The Last Time We Met:

The Reign and Rampage met for the first time this season less than 24 hours ago with the Rampage prevailing in overtime, 3-2, at Citizens Business Bank Arena. Forwards Nic Dowd and Justin Auger provided the scoring for Ontario. Box Score

The Points are Adding Up:

With the overtime loss last night, the Reign's five-game winning streak came to a close, but are now riding a six-game unbeaten stretch (5-0-1-0) heading into today.

Something's Gotta Give:

The Reign (5-0-1-0) and Rampage (3-0-1-0) are the only unbeaten teams remaining in the AHL to start the season.
